Formül bozulmasın

Katılım
17 Haziran 2008
Mesajlar
1,871
Excel Vers. ve Dili
Microsoft Ofis Profesyonel 2019 x64 TR
Altın Üyelik Bitiş Tarihi
26-03-2020
Merhaba arkadaşlar;

Toplam sayfasında D4 hücresinde şöyle bir basit formülüm var; ='A1'!I104*K4 A1 sayfasını işlem bittiğinde siliyorum...

sonra Toplam sayfasını tekrar açtığımda ; =#BAŞV!*K4 bu hata ile karşılaşıyorum. A1 i sildiğim için.

Sorum şöyle : A1 sayfasını tekrar oluşturduğumda Formül otamatik düzelebilirmi ?
 

Korhan Ayhan

Administrator
Yönetici
Admin
Katılım
15 Mart 2005
Mesajlar
42,272
Excel Vers. ve Dili
Microsoft 365 Tr-En 64 Bit
Deneyin...

Kod:
=DOLAYLI("'A1'!I104")*K4
 
Katılım
17 Haziran 2008
Mesajlar
1,871
Excel Vers. ve Dili
Microsoft Ofis Profesyonel 2019 x64 TR
Altın Üyelik Bitiş Tarihi
26-03-2020
Teşekkürler Korhan hocam.. Tamamdır..
 
Son düzenleme:
Katılım
17 Haziran 2008
Mesajlar
1,871
Excel Vers. ve Dili
Microsoft Ofis Profesyonel 2019 x64 TR
Altın Üyelik Bitiş Tarihi
26-03-2020
Hocam bu formüle şöyle bir şart nasıl ekleyebiliriz ?

Kod:
=DOLAYLI("'A1'!G104")*K4
A1 sayfası yok ise sonuç 0 olsun.


********** BU KONU ÇÖZÜLMÜŞTÜR. ******************
 
Son düzenleme:
Katılım
17 Haziran 2008
Mesajlar
1,871
Excel Vers. ve Dili
Microsoft Ofis Profesyonel 2019 x64 TR
Altın Üyelik Bitiş Tarihi
26-03-2020
Deneyin...

Kod:
=DOLAYLI("'A1'!I104")*K4

Hocam bu formülün yerine , başka bir kod yada formül kullanabilirmiyiz.. bu oldu fakat, text data alımını ve silme işlemlerimi çok yavaşlatıyor..

Formülün son hali;

Kod:
=EĞERHATA(DOLAYLI("'A1'!$G$104")*$N$4;0)
 

Korhan Ayhan

Administrator
Yönetici
Admin
Katılım
15 Mart 2005
Mesajlar
42,272
Excel Vers. ve Dili
Microsoft 365 Tr-En 64 Bit
Bu formül tek başına yavaşlama sorunu yaratmaz. Çok sayıda formül kullanıyorsanız yavaşlama sorunu yaşarsınız. Dosyanızda ki problem başka sebeplerden kaynaklanabilir. İncelemek gerekir.
 
Katılım
17 Haziran 2008
Mesajlar
1,871
Excel Vers. ve Dili
Microsoft Ofis Profesyonel 2019 x64 TR
Altın Üyelik Bitiş Tarihi
26-03-2020
Hocam ; Epey formül var. Fakat dolaylı kısımını ekledikten sonra yavaşlama oldu. Özelden dosyayı göndersem bakabilirmisiniz ?
 
Katılım
17 Haziran 2008
Mesajlar
1,871
Excel Vers. ve Dili
Microsoft Ofis Profesyonel 2019 x64 TR
Altın Üyelik Bitiş Tarihi
26-03-2020
Hocam maili dün gönderemedim özür.. , Az önce gönderdim.
 

Korhan Ayhan

Administrator
Yönetici
Admin
Katılım
15 Mart 2005
Mesajlar
42,272
Excel Vers. ve Dili
Microsoft 365 Tr-En 64 Bit
Özelden gönderdiğiniz dosyanızda sayfanın hücre değişim olayına satır gizleyen kodlar yazılmış. Siz her butona tıkladığınızda hücreler değiştiği için bu kodlar devreye giriyor ve dosyanızda yavaşlamaya sebep oluyor. Bu sebeple daha öncede forumda verilen aşağıdaki kodları kullandığınız tüm makroların en başına ve en sonuna ekleyerek dosyanızın hızlı çalışmasını sağlayabilirsiniz.

Kod:
Sub Makronuz ()
    Application.EnableEvents = False
    Application.ScreenUpdating = False

    'Kodlarınız....
    'Kodlarınız....
    'Kodlarınız....
    'Kodlarınız....
    'Kodlarınız....

    Application.EnableEvents = True
    Application.ScreenUpdating = True
End Sub
 
Katılım
17 Haziran 2008
Mesajlar
1,871
Excel Vers. ve Dili
Microsoft Ofis Profesyonel 2019 x64 TR
Altın Üyelik Bitiş Tarihi
26-03-2020
Korhan Ayhan

Hocam çok teşekkür ediyorum, Tamamdır.. Süper oldu.. :)
 
Üst